The Power of Mindfulness and Gratitude

One of the keys to unlocking the potential of simple pleasures is cultivating mindfulness and gratitude. Mindfulness involves paying attention to the present moment without judgment, fully experiencing the sights, sounds, smells, and sensations that surround us. When we are truly present, we are more likely to notice and appreciate the subtle joys that might otherwise pass us by. For example, instead of rushing through our morning coffee, we can savor each sip, appreciating the warmth, the aroma, and the quiet moment of solitude.

Gratitude, on the other hand, is the act of acknowledging and appreciating the good things in our lives. It’s about shifting our focus from what we lack to what we already have. Keeping a gratitude journal, where you regularly list things you are thankful for, can be a powerful way to cultivate this mindset. These things don’t have to be extravagant; they can be as simple as a sunny day, a supportive friend, or a delicious meal. Nature’s Unfolding Beauty

Nature offers an endless array of simple pleasures, readily available to anyone who takes the time to observe. A walk in the park, a hike in the woods, or even just sitting by a window and watching the birds can be incredibly restorative. The vibrant colors of flowers, the gentle rustling of leaves, the fresh scent of rain – these sensory experiences can soothe the mind and uplift the spirit. Studies have shown that spending time in nature can reduce stress, improve mood, and boost creativity.

Even in urban environments, there are opportunities to connect with nature. A small balcony garden, a visit to a local botanical garden, or simply noticing the trees lining the streets can provide a sense of connection to the natural world. Taking a moment to appreciate the beauty of a sunset or the brilliance of a starry night can also be deeply satisfying.

The Joy of Human Connection

In an increasingly digital age, the importance of genuine human connection cannot be overstated. Spending quality time with loved ones, engaging in meaningful conversations, and offering acts of kindness can bring immense joy and fulfillment. A simple phone call to a friend, a handwritten letter to a family member, or a heartfelt hug can strengthen bonds and create lasting memories.

Acts of service, such as volunteering or helping a neighbor in need, can also be incredibly rewarding. Knowing that you have made a positive impact on someone else’s life can bring a deep sense of purpose and satisfaction. Even small gestures of kindness, like holding the door open for someone or offering a compliment, can brighten someone’s day and create a ripple effect of positivity.

Cultivating Creativity and Learning

Engaging in creative activities and pursuing lifelong learning can also be a source of simple pleasures. Whether it’s painting, writing, playing a musical instrument, or learning a new language, these activities can stimulate the mind, foster self-expression, and provide a sense of accomplishment. The process of creating something, regardless of the outcome, can be incredibly therapeutic and enjoyable.

Reading books, attending lectures, or taking online courses can also expand our knowledge and broaden our perspectives. Learning new things can keep our minds sharp, challenge our assumptions, and open us up to new possibilities. The pursuit of knowledge is a lifelong journey, and there is always something new to discover.

Finding Joy in the Mundane

Ultimately, the key to finding joy in simple pleasures is to cultivate an attitude of appreciation and mindfulness. It’s about recognizing that even the most mundane tasks can be transformed into opportunities for enjoyment. Washing dishes, folding laundry, or commuting to work can become more pleasant if we approach them with a sense of presence and gratitude.

For example, while washing dishes, we can focus on the warmth of the water, the scent of the soap, and the feeling of accomplishment as the dishes become clean. While folding laundry, we can appreciate the comfort and practicality of our clothing and the care that goes into maintaining them. And while commuting to work, we can listen to uplifting music, practice mindfulness, or simply observe the world around us.

By consciously seeking out and appreciating the simple pleasures in our lives, we can cultivate a greater sense of contentment and well-being. In a world that often feels overwhelming and complex, these small moments of joy can provide a sense of grounding and remind us of the beauty and goodness that exists all around us. It’s a reminder that happiness isn’t about achieving grand things, but about appreciating the small things that make up our everyday lives.
